NIGERIA:See the amount of money and car EFCC seized from a suspected fraudster with the help of the court


Imagine someone driving around town in a Toyota Land Cruiser Prado with sixty million Naira in its boot and when apprehended he claims not to have any details of the owner or how the money came to being.

Just then, Justice Fadima Murtala Aminu of the Federal HIght Court, sitting in Gusau,Zamfara state, on Tuesday, February 25, 2020, granted the request of the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C, Sokoto Zonal Office, for the final forfeitures of N60,000,000 (Sixty Million Naira) cash recovered from the man named Mutarla Muhammed.

The commission's Sokoto Zonal Office had on Tuesday, My 28,2019, arrested him, when he was conveying the amount in four 'Ghan-Must-go' bag inside a Black Land Cruiser Prado jeep with registration No:DKA 67PX (Kaduna), at No. 134 I gala Hausing Estate, off By-pass Road Gusau, Zamfara State.
The judge also granted the final forfeiture o the federal government, of the Land Cruiser Prado which was the carrier of the money.

The court had earlier directed a publication in national dailies for any person or persons claiming the funds to come forward and defend such but no one show up.

Justice Fadima held that: "A final forfeiture order of this honorable court is hereby granted, forfeiting to the Federal Goverment of Nigeria the money sum of N60,000,000,00(Sixty Million Naira) and a Black Land Cruiser Prado Jeep which are reasonable suspected to be proceeds of unlawful activity."
